The october country is a 1955 collection of nineteen macabre short stories by american writer ray bradbury. Ray douglas bradbury, american novelist, short story writer, essayist, playwright, screenwriter and poet, was born august 22, 1920 in waukegan, illinois. It reprints fifteen of the twentyseven stories of his 1947 collection dark carnival, and adds four more of his stories previously published elsewhere the collection was published in numerous editions by ballantine books.
